HOUSTON, June 2, 2015 /PRNewswire/ -- FMC
Technologies, Inc. and Technip today announced that Forsys Subsea,
a 50/50 joint venture, has received all regulatory approvals. The
parties closed the transaction making Forsys Subsea operational on
June 1, 2015.
Forsys Subsea is a joint venture formed as part of a broader
alliance between FMC Technologies and Technip that unites the
skills and capabilities of two subsea leaders to redefine the way
subsea fields are designed, delivered and maintained.
By combining the industry-leading technologies of the parent
companies, Forsys Subsea will reduce the interfaces of the subsea
umbilical, riser and flowline systems (SURF) and subsea production
and processing systems (SPS). It will also simplify the seabed
layout, thereby reducing complexity, accelerating time to first
oil, and enabling higher sustainable field production. This unique
combination will drive a new, step-change approach to how equipment
designs and installation methods converge in a new generation of
subsea architecture.

The company is headquartered in London, with regional hubs in Houston, Oslo, Paris,
Rio de Janeiro and Singapore.
The Forsys Subsea leadership team includes Rasmus Sunde (FMC Technologies) as CEO,
Alain Marion (Technip) as Chief
Technology Officer, Arild Selvig
(FMC Technologies) as Senior Vice President and Head of Front-End
Engineering, and Gerald Bouhourd (Technip) as Senior Vice President
and Head of Life of Field.
